HADRIAN, (A.D. 117-138), silver denarius, Rome mint, issued A.D. 134-8, (2.84 g), obv. bare head of Hadrian to right, around HADRIANVS AVG COS III PP, rev. Hadrian veiled standing to left, sacrificing with patera over tripod, around VOTA PVBLICA, (S.3550, RIC 290, RSC 1481, BMC 780). Good very fine.
